Symphyotrichum oblongifolium 'October Skies'

Aromatic Aster

This late bloomer has blue flowers over fine aromatic foliage. Attracts butterflies

  • Height: 18" – 24"
  • Width: 24" – 36"
  • Soil Conditions: Dry
  • Flower Color: Blue
  • Bloom Time: August, September, October
  • Hardiness Zone: 3 To 8
